Cartel, a syndicate or trust of firms which is created to generate unfair profits, harms the consumers by increasing prices and decreasing outputs which eventually lead to inefficiency of the whole market. transactions in different currencies, it exposes itself to risk. The risk arises because currencies may move in relation to each other. If a firm is buying and selling in different currencies, then revenue and costs can move upwards or downwards as exchange rates between currencies change.
